Deep Abdominal Breathing
Deep breathing infuses the blood with extra oxygen, causes the body to release endorphins which are natural tranqulizing hormones.

1. Slowly inhale through your nose, expanding your abdomen before allowing air to fill your chest.

2. Slowly reverse the process as you exhale.

Take a few minutes each day to practice this technique.
